Как наложить полупрозрачную подпись в Excel

Иван Корнев·09.04.2026·3 мин

Чтобы сделать подпись в Excel прозрачной и не перекрывать ею данные таблицы, нужно вставить изображение в формате PNG с альфа-каналом или использовать текстовое поле с настройкой прозрачности заливки. Оптимальный уровень непрозрачности — 40–60%, что позволяет сохранить читаемость ячеек под подписью. Этот метод подходит для визуального утверждения внутренних документов, отчетов и черновиков договоров.

Подготовка файла подписи

Качество результата напрямую зависит от исходного файла. Стандартные форматы JPG не поддерживают прозрачность, поэтому использование их приведет к появлению белого прямоугольника вокруг подписи.

Требования к файлу:

  • Формат: Только PNG.
  • Фон: Должен быть полностью удален (прозрачным).
  • Разрешение: Рекомендуется 300 DPI для четкости при печати или экспорте в PDF.

Если у вас есть фото подписи на белом фоне, быстро удалить его можно в PowerPoint: выделите картинку, перейдите в «Формат рисунка» → «Цвет» → «Установить прозрачный цвет» и кликните по белому фону. Затем сохраните объект как PNG.

Способ 1: Вставка изображения с настройкой прозрачности

Это универсальный метод, работающий во всех версиях Excel (2016, 2019, 2021, 365).

  1. Перейдите на вкладку Вставка и выберите РисункиЭто устройство. Загрузите подготовленный PNG-файл.
  2. Кликните правой кнопкой мыши по изображению и выберите Формат рисунка (или нажмите Ctrl+1).
  3. В открывшейся панели справа найдите раздел Свойства рисунка (иконка горы) → Прозрачность рисунка.
  4. Передвигайте ползунок, пока текст под подписью не станет четко читаемым. Обычно достаточно значения 40–50%.
  5. Разместите объект над нужными ячейками.

Чтобы подпись не «уезжала» при редактировании таблицы, в той же панели свойств выберите параметр Свойства и отметьте пункт Не перемещать и не изменять размер вместе с ячейками.

Способ 2: Создание подписи текстовым полем

Если нет готового изображения, можно сымитировать подпись, используя специальные шрифты и настройки фигуры.

  1. На вкладке Вставка выберите ТекстТекстовое поле и нарисуйте его в нужном месте.
  2. Введите фамилию и инициалы.
  3. Измените шрифт на рукописный (например, Bradley Hand, Monotype Corsiva или Segoe Script).
  4. Кликните правой кнопкой по рамке поля → Формат фигуры.
  5. В разделе Заливка установите Прозрачность на 50%.
  6. В разделе Линия выберите Нет линий, чтобы убрать рамку вокруг текста.

Этот способ удобен тем, что такую подпись легко редактировать прямо в документе, меняя текст или цвет чернил.

Способ 3: Автоматизация через макрос (VBA)

Для регулярного использования можно создать макрос, который автоматически вставляет подпись с текущей датой и именем пользователя.

  1. Нажмите Alt + F11, чтобы открыть редактор VBA.
  2. В меню выберите InsertModule.
  3. Вставьте следующий код:
Sub AddTransparentSignature()
    Dim sig As Shape
    ' Создаем текстовое поле
    Set sig = ActiveSheet.Shapes.AddTextbox(msoTextOrientationHorizontal, 300, 500, 150, 50)
    
    With sig
        .TextFrame.Characters.Text = Environ("USERNAME") & vbCrLf & Format(Date, "dd.mm.yyyy")
        .TextFrame.HorizontalAlignment = xlRight
        .Fill.Transparency = 0.5      ' Прозрачность фона 50%
        .Line.Visible = msoFalse      ' Убираем рамку
        .TextFrame.MarginBottom = 0
        .TextFrame.MarginTop = 0
        .Rotation = -5                ' Небольшой наклон для реалистичности
    End With
End Sub
  1. Закройте редактор и запустите макрос через Alt + F8, выбрав AddTransparentSignature.
  2. Важно: Файл необходимо сохранить в формате Excel с поддержкой макросов (.xlsm).

Частые ошибки и решения

ПроблемаПричина и решение
Белый квадрат вокруг подписиИспользован формат JPG. Конвертируйте изображение в PNG с прозрачным фоном.
Подпись исчезает при печатиУровень прозрачности установлен слишком высоким (более 80%). Уменьшите прозрачность до 40–50%.
Макрос блокируетсяВ настройках безопасности Excel отключено выполнение макросов. Включите их в «Центре управления безопасностью» или подпишите файл цифровой подписью.
Смещение при сортировкеОбъект привязан к ячейкам. Измените свойства объекта на «Не перемещать и не изменять размер».

Часто задаваемые вопросы (FAQ)

Имеет ли такая подпись юридическую силу? Нет. Описанные методы создают только визуальную имитацию подписи. Они подходят для внутренних согласований, черновиков и отчетов, но не заменяют квалифицированную электронную подпись (КЭП) для официальных договоров с контрагентами или госорганами.

Сохранится ли прозрачность при экспорте в PDF? Да, если вы используете стандартную функцию «Сохранить как» → «PDF» или «Экспорт», прозрачность и расположение объектов сохраняются корректно.

Можно ли сделать подпись прозрачной в Excel Online? В веб-версии функционал ограничен. Вы можете вставить картинку, но ползунок точной настройки прозрачности (в процентах) может отсутствовать. Для тонкой настройки используйте десктопную версию приложения.